Abstract

Two metal-organic frameworks (MOFs), namely, [Zn2(m-2mbix)(HEA)2·2H2O]n (1) and { [Ni(m-2mbix)(HEA)]·3H2O}n (2) (m-2mbix = 1,3-bis(2-methylimidazol-1-ylmethyl)benzene, H2HEA = 1,2-phenylenediacetic acid), respectively, were successfully synthesized under hydrothermal conditions and structurally characterized by single-crystal X-ray diffraction analysis, elemental analysis, infrared spectroscopy and thermogravimetric analysis. Single crystal structures revealed that 1 and 2 were two-dimensional structure and two-dimensional (4,4)-topological layer structure, respectively. In addition, the complex 1 can function as a turn-off luminescent sensor to sensitively and selectively sensing Fe3+, CrO42− and Cr2O72− ions in aqueous media.
